How to Log in to Wrike: Step-by-Step Guide
Logging into Wrike is simple and takes just a few steps. First, visit the Wrike website and click on the Login button at the top. Enter your email address and password, then click Sign In. If your company uses Single Sign-On (SSO), click on Use Company Credentials and follow the instructions. You can also log in using Google or Microsoft accounts by selecting the relevant option on the login page. If you have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) enabled, enter the code sent to your email or phone. Once logged in, you will see your dashboard with all your tasks and projects. Now, you are ready to manage your work efficiently with Wrike.

Forgot Your Wrike Password? Here’s How to Reset It
If you forgot your Wrike password, don’t worry! Click on the Forgot Password? link on the Wrike login page. Enter your email address and click Reset Password. Wrike will send you an email with a link to create a new password. Open the email, click the link, and enter a strong new password. Make sure to choose a password that is at least eight characters long and includes letters, numbers, and symbols for better security. Once done, click Save, and you can log in again. If you don’t receive the email, check your spam folder or ensure you entered the correct email address. Resetting your password is quick and easy!
How to Enable Two-Factor Authentication for Wrike Login
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) adds extra security to your Wrike account. To enable it, log in to Wrike and go to Profile Settings. Find the Two-Factor Authentication section and click Enable. Wrike will ask you to link your account with an authentication app like Google Authenticator. Scan the QR code using the app and enter the verification code displayed on your phone. Click Confirm, and 2FA will be activated. Every time you log in, Wrike will ask for a one-time code from your authentication app. This helps protect your account from unauthorized access. If you lose your phone, you can use a backup code provided during setup.

Wrike Single Sign-On (SSO): What You Need to Know
Wrike supports Single Sign-On (SSO), allowing users to log in using their company credentials without a separate password. If your company uses SSO, go to the Wrike login page and click Use Company Credentials (SSO). Enter your work email, and you will be redirected to your company’s authentication page. After verifying your identity, you will be logged into Wrike automatically. SSO helps businesses improve security and efficiency by managing user access in one place. If you cannot log in using SSO, contact your IT department to check if your account has the right permissions.

How to Stay Secure While Using Wrike Login
Keeping your Wrike account secure is important. Use a strong password that includes letters, numbers, and special characters. En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) for extra protection. Avoid logging in from public computers or shared devices to prevent unauthorized access. If you use Wrike on a public network, always log out after finishing your work. Be cautious of phishing emails asking for your Wrike credentials—Wrike will never ask for your password via email. Regularly check your account activity in Wrike settings to ensure no one else is accessing your account.
